My Chili
3 lbs chuck – trimmed and cubed
8 slices bacon
3 large onions – chopped
6 or 8 garlic cloves – minced
2 small tomatoes
1 can Hot Rotel
2 t. brown sugar
5 T. cumin
3 pasilla peppers – seeded and chopped
3 t. black pepper
1/2 cup chili powder
4 cups beef broth – Better Than Bullion brand is best
½ - 1 cup of strong coffee
2 cups shredded cheddar
A bottle of tequila and some beer
In a big deep cast iron pan cook the bacon. When done, remove and set aside.
Then brown the cubed beef. Do this in batches and set aside.
Sauté most of the onions – (retain the rest for garnish)
Add garlic and the rest of the spices to the onions and continue to sauté for a couple of minutes
Add meat, tomatoes, coffee and broth and simmer for about 2 hours.
Serve with chopped raw onion and cheese on top and with beer and tequila on the side. Some people serve it over rice – weird.
The spices should thicken the liquid. If you need to thicken more, increase the chili powder and cumin as necessary.
Please, no beans.

For a quick meal, mix those Rotel tomatoes -we like the lime and cilantro version- with a can of black beans. Cook a bag of brown rice and voila! Top with cheese, sour cream, onions, avocado, or most anything.
